Suddenly, Jemin raised his hand and waved.

The movement was small, but every wizard saw it.

All eyes turned from the empty city to him.

"I have a way," Jemin said in a low voice, but every word was clear to everyone. "However, I have one condition."

""

The Crimson Flame Wizard narrowed his eyes: "Speak."

"I want half of this weirdo."

The silence lasted only a moment before it exploded.

"impossible!"

"You're asking for too much!"

Several level-six wizards spoke almost simultaneously, their voices weaving together in the sky to create a noisy background.

Jemin ignored them and instead turned his attention to the several level seven wizards present.

Several level-seven wizards frowned, and Jemin immediately felt several streams of spiritual energy reaching towards him, so he didn't hesitate to connect with his own spiritual energy.

Using their mental powers to communicate, the two sides quickly began negotiating.

Despite the rapidly fading sky above, the negotiations between the two sides proceeded very efficiently.

Ultimately, both parties agreed that if Jemin's method was indeed effective and the process would not have any negative impact on the fusion of the plane and Austin, he would receive one-third of the Hollow City's main body.

Jemin accepted.

He pulled a palm-sized disc from his inner cave.

It is a dark gray metal with a matte surface, thin as a knife edge, and a slightly convex center. It is engraved with dozens of concentric nested rune arrays with fine lines, and appears as a dull gray-black when dormant.

The Demon-Suppressing Disc.

These were wizard war props he had bought at a high price to prepare for the outbreak of the wizard war.

Single function: It restricts the power of all elements within a certain range, forming a magic-free zone.

He had planned for large-scale military operations when he made the purchase.

But when they actually went into battle, they found that this thing was almost useless in elite-level combat.

Activating the anti-magic disk requires about one second of pre-cast time. In a duel between elite wizards, one second is enough for your opponent to kill you ten times.

As for using it as a trap?

The elemental reactions after activation are too obvious; no wizard would be foolish enough to step into an area that is clearly problematic.

And so this "trump card," which cost a fortune, lay quietly in the cave within his body.

However, by a twist of fate, these things are actually particularly suitable for the current situation.

Although it's called the Anti-Magic Disc, which sounds like it only prohibits witchcraft, it actually restricts the elemental forces themselves.

The wizarding world is composed of the four elements: fire, water, wind, and earth.

Therefore, the electromagnetic force and strong and weak interaction forces between substances are essentially within the scope of the earth element.

Restraining all elemental forces means that within the covered area, not only will the power of witchcraft be greatly suppressed, but even the underlying operation of physical laws will become sluggish.

When a bomb explodes, the shock wave travels slower and the kill radius shrinks.

When two vehicles collide, the efficiency of kinetic energy transfer decreases significantly, and the distance of debris flying is shortened.

Jemin held the anti-magic disc in his palm and infused it with his spiritual power.

The runes on the surface of the disc lit up layer by layer, spreading outwards from the outermost ring like ripples towards the center.

The dark gray metal gleamed with a cold, eerie blue light under the illumination of the runes.

As all the runes shone brightest, an invisible energy wave shot out from the center of the disc and spread in all directions.

The wave spread extremely quickly, and most of the wizards present could only barely track its trajectory using their mental power.

The fluctuations crossed the boundaries of the Hollow City almost in the blink of an eye, and then over distant mountains and rivers, eventually enveloping a spherical region with a diameter of nearly 10,000 kilometers.

Within this area, all elemental forces are "constrained," and the release of all forces is severely restricted.

Jemin raised his head and glanced at each wizard.

"Everyone, the constraints have been established." His voice remained clear and steady despite the suppression of the magic-suppressing disk, carrying the calmness of stating a fact. "Now you don't need to worry about destroying this world. Unleash your power."

This is Jemin's method: since he was worried that the spilled power would cause additional damage to the world, he simply made the spilled power ineffective!

Upon hearing Jieming's words, the sky fell silent for a moment.

Immediately afterward, the eyes of the high-ranking wizards lit up.

That was the light that shone from a predator that had been bound by chains for too long, suddenly breaking free.

From the moment they entered this plane, they have been restricted by various rules.

Austin's mission was to ensure they did not disrupt the plane's structure, affect the indigenous society, or cause violent fluctuations in the plane's origin.

Subduing the supernatural requires utmost care, sealing it requires meticulous planning, and during battle, one must always be mindful of not exceeding the limits of damage output.

They are wizards, beings standing at the pinnacle of the world, yet they are oppressed like tigers catching mice in a china shop, forced to walk on tiptoe with every step.

Now Jemin tells them that the china shop is now covered by an indestructible glass dome.

The world outside the shield remains unaffected, while inside, people can do whatever they want.

The Crimson Flame Wizard was the first to move.

He didn't use any magic; he simply swooped down.

His body accelerated to hundreds of times the speed of sound during the dive, and the air in front of him was compressed into a white cone-shaped shock wave. The shock wave crashed into the ground, blowing away the projected buildings on the outskirts of the hollow city.

His fist slammed into the boundary line where the city body met the ground. That punch had no elemental attachment; it was purely the physical strength of a seventh-level wizard after modification.

The ground exploded under the fist, creating a fan-shaped depression with a diameter of over one kilometer. Cracks spread from the edge of the depression into the depths of the city, like a rapidly unfolding spider web.

Despite causing such significant damage, the area affected by the shockwave was remarkably "small".

The dust that was kicked up didn't have a chance to rise very high before it lost its upward momentum and slowly sank down.

Other wizards also joined the fight.

The wizards no longer cared about their output limits; fire, lightning, frost, corrosion, gravity, spatial cutting—all kinds of magical spells were cast at the same time, weaving together a destructive force above the Hollow City.

Besides witchcraft, many wizards choose to engage in physical combat.

Wizards kept changing their body forms, turning into tentacle monsters or muscular giants, roaring as they smashed down on the city below!

Under the constraints of the magic-suppressing disc, all power reactions were suppressed.

Even if the released power is too strong, there is no need to worry that the leaked power will cause too much damage to the outside world.

Even with their power suppressed by the magic-suppressing disc, the wizards' destructive power after unleashing their full potential was still astonishing.

The effects were quickly apparent; the Hollow City was shattered in wave after wave of bombing.

The projected architecture melts in flames, shatters in frost, collapses under the distortion of gravity, and disintegrates in the cutting of space.

The steel and concrete, formed by strange energy, finally began to collapse under the relentless, high-intensity attack.

Jemin remained suspended in mid-air, not participating in the attack.

The magic-suppressing disc hovered in front of him, its runes glowing steadily, maintaining elemental constraints throughout the area.

The vertical lines on his forehead lit up, and his Omnipotent Eye and Fate System automatically activated, constantly monitoring the state of the Hollow City.

When the energy dropped to a certain critical point, the structure of the Hollow City began to collapse spontaneously on the verge of energy depletion, and Jemin reacted immediately.

"Prepare to seal it." Jemin's voice rang out in the sky.

The wizards stopped without hesitation.

At this point, the entire city resembled a ruin, with hardly any fragments larger than the size of a palm to be found.

Jemin controlled the release of the magic-suppressing disk, and several level-seven wizards stretched out their hands together after the restraints were lifted, with miniature sealing arrays appearing in their palms.

Under the combined manipulation of the wizards, the magic circle expanded instantly, quickly reaching the size of the entire city.

Seemingly sensing the wizards' intentions, dark purple light spread outward from the city's core, attempting to resist the sealing's tightening.

But its energy had already been exhausted by the previous carpet bombing, and its struggle was futile.

The magic circle enveloped the entire hollow city, transforming it into a giant ball of light.

The volume of the orb of light rapidly shrank within the seal, eventually being compressed by the wizards into a crystal the size of a billiard ball.

The crystal surface is as smooth as a mirror, and inside there is a faint, pulsating light, like a heart frozen in amber.

Crimson Flame held the crystal in his palm, his gaze sweeping over all the wizards present.

Chi Yan took out a piece of uncut raw crystal from his storage space and pressed one-third of the light cluster from the sealed crystal into it.

The crystal surface automatically generated several layers of rune seals the moment the light cluster was embedded, firmly locking the core of the hollow city inside.

He threw the sealing crystal at Jemin.

Jemin reached out and caught it, feeling the energy fluctuations inside the crystal, and nodded in satisfaction.

Although incomplete, it is still a genuine core sample of a devastating and bizarre phenomenon.

It is quite good for both research and as a biochemical modification material.

After storing the sealed crystal in his spatial expansion bag, Jemin ignored the wizard distributing the spoils beside him and looked up at the sky.

The purple clouds in the sky had faded considerably.

Through that thin layer of purple, the azure sky was revealed.
